  4. Synonyms of obdurate. 1. a. : stubbornly persistent in wrongdoing. an unrepentant, obdurate sinner. b. : hardened in feelings. The obdurate enemy was merciless. 2. : resistant to persuasion or softening influences. obdurate in his determination. remaining obdurate to her husband's advances Edith Wharton. obdurately adverb. obdurateness noun.
